Title of article :
A general, flexible, ring closing metathesis (RCM) based strategy for accessing the fused furo[3,2-b]furanone moiety present in diverse bioactive natural products

Abstract :
A simple and straightforward methodology of general utility to construct sterically encumbered furo[3,2-b]furanone scaffolds present in a diverse range of bioactive natural products is delineated. The methodology emanates from readily available Morita–Baylis–Hillman adducts and employs sequential ring closing metathesis and oxy-Michael addition cascade as the key steps.
